Transaction 6697306f085e6ab6c53a2471f367c5d76612ca96d6bdad5f1dd3d571d93a3ced
1 Input
1 Output
-
6697306f085e6ab6c53a2471f367c5d76612ca96d6bdad5f1dd3d571d93a3ced:0
- value
- 310380
- script pubkey
- OP_0 OP_PUSHBYTES_20 168ef6712cf517a79507e7e2d64d2693fb254f2d
- address
- bc1qz680vufv75t609g8ul3dvnfxj0aj2ned8ttd8j